Glycolic acid belongs to fruit acid and the like, which can exfoliate, open pores, make skin delicate and smooth, and brighten color. Its mild nature can gradually change the texture of the skin, causing old exfoliation and new skin to see the light of day.

Retinol, a derivative of vitamin A, can promote cell renewal, increase collagen production, soothe wrinkles and resist aging, and tighten the skin. Help the skin maintain elasticity and reduce the scars of age.

At the beginning of use, the concentration should be low, the frequency should be sparse, and it can gradually increase when the skin adapts. And you need to be careful during the day, supplemented by sunscreen to avoid the harm of photosensitivity.
